井间电磁波CT技术在溶洞探测中的应用

摘    要:肇庆大桥位于西江流域,是连接肇庆和珠江三角洲地区主要干线上的大桥。5个主桥墩位于溶洞和断层破碎带上,地质情况非常复杂。为了探明墩位下方的溶洞分布状况,每个墩布置了6-8个CT探测钻孔,每两个钻孔之间进行电磁波CT探测,结合地质墩位下方溶洞的分布状况。实际钻桩结果表明电磁波CT探测结果很有成铲。

Prospecting corroded cavities using cross-section electromagnetic tomographic technique between boreholes

Abstract:The cross section electromagnetic tomographic technique (CEMT) had been used to explore the corroded cavities under the five main piers of Zhaoqing Bridge, which have been built, and is located on the Xijiang river in which the carbonate rock are well developed. We had drilled 6 or 8 boreholes, using the CEMT technique, combined with the geological data, to confirm the distribution of the cavities area under each pier. The final results show that this method is work well in carbonate rock region.
